The purpose of the ``spack ci rebuild`` is straightforward: take its assigned
|
||||
spec job, check whether the target mirror already has a binary for that spec,
|
||||
and if not, build the spec from source and push the binary to the mirror. To
|
||||
accomplish this in a reproducible way, the sub-command prepares a ``spack install``
|
||||
command line to build a single spec in the DAG, saves that command in a
|
||||
shell script, ``install.sh``, in the current working directory, and then runs
|
||||
it to install the spec. The shell script is also exported as an artifact to
|
||||
aid in reproducing the build outside of the CI environment.
|
||||
The purpose of ``spack ci rebuild`` is straightforward: take its assigned
|
||||
spec and ensure a binary of a successful build exists on the target mirror.
|
||||
If the binary does not already exist, it is built from source and pushed
|
||||
to the mirror. The associated stand-alone tests are optionally run against
|
||||
the new build. Additionally, files for reproducing the build outside of the
|
||||
CI environment are created to facilitate debugging.
|
||||
|
||||
If it was necessary to install the spec from source, ``spack ci rebuild`` will
|
||||
also subsequently create a binary package for the spec and try to push it to the
|
||||
mirror.
|
||||
If a binary for the spec does not exist on the target mirror, an install
|
||||
shell script, ``install.sh``, is created and saved in the current working
|
||||
directory. The script is run in a job to install the spec from source. The
|
||||
resulting binary package is pushed to the mirror. If ``cdash`` is configured
|
||||
for the environment, then the build results will be uploaded to the site.
|
||||
|
||||
The ``spack ci rebuild`` sub-command mainly expects its "input" to come either
|
||||
from environment variables or from the ``gitlab-ci`` section of the ``spack.yaml``
|
||||
environment file. There are two main sources of the environment variables, some
|
||||
are written into ``.gitlab-ci.yml`` by ``spack ci generate``, and some are
|
||||
provided by the GitLab CI runtime.
|
||||
Environment variables and values in the ``gitlab-ci`` section of the
|
||||
``spack.yaml`` environment file provide inputs to this process. The
|
||||
two main sources of environment variables are variables written into
|
||||
``.gitlab-ci.yml`` by ``spack ci generate`` and the GitLab CI runtime.
|
||||
Several key CI pipeline variables are described in
|
||||
:ref:`ci_environment_variables`.
|
||||
|
||||
If the ``--tests`` option is provided, stand-alone tests are performed but
|
||||
only if the build was successful *and* the package does not appear in the
|
||||
list of ``broken-tests-packages``. A shell script, ``test.sh``, is created
|
||||
and run to perform the tests. On completion, test logs are exported as job
|
||||
artifacts for review and to facilitate debugging. If `cdash` is configured,
|
||||
test results are also uploaded to the site.
|
||||
|
||||
A snippet from an example ``spack.yaml`` file illustrating use of this
|
||||
option *and* specification of a package with broken tests is given below.
|
||||
The inclusion of a spec for building ``gptune`` is not shown here. Note
|
||||
that ``--tests`` is passed to ``spack ci rebuild`` as part of the
|
||||
``gitlab-ci`` script.
|
||||
|
||||
.. code-block:: yaml
|
||||
|
||||
gitlab-ci:
|
||||
script:
|
||||
- . "./share/spack/setup-env.sh"
|
||||
- spack --version
|
||||
- cd ${SPACK_CONCRETE_ENV_DIR}
|
||||
- spack env activate --without-view .
|
||||
- spack config add "config:install_tree:projections:${SPACK_JOB_SPEC_PKG_NAME}:'morepadding/{architecture}/{compiler.name}-{compiler.version}/{name}-{version}-{hash}'"
|
||||
- mkdir -p ${SPACK_ARTIFACTS_ROOT}/user_data
|
||||
- if [[ -r /mnt/key/intermediate_ci_signing_key.gpg ]]; then spack gpg trust /mnt/key/intermediate_ci_signing_key.gpg; fi
|
||||
- if [[ -r /mnt/key/spack_public_key.gpg ]]; then spack gpg trust /mnt/key/spack_public_key.gpg; fi
|
||||
- spack -d ci rebuild --tests > >(tee ${SPACK_ARTIFACTS_ROOT}/user_data/pipeline_out.txt) 2> >(tee ${SPACK_ARTIFACTS_ROOT}/user_data/pipeline_err.txt >&2)
|
||||
|
||||
broken-tests-packages:
|
||||
- gptune
|
||||
|
||||
In this case, even if ``gptune`` is successfully built from source, the
|
||||
pipeline will *not* run its stand-alone tests since the package is listed
|
||||
under ``broken-tests-packages``.
